起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 858|回复: 3

[处理中3] 分享朋友圈时错误代码

[复制链接]

17

主题

33

帖子

105

积分

初级会员

Rank: 2

积分
105
QQ
发表于 2016-6-19 15:29:02 | 显示全部楼层 |阅读模式
本帖最后由 sy_gouzhong 于 2016-6-19 15:30 编辑

我要一个分享朋友圈但提示:  undefined is not a function

代码如下 ,请各位大侠帮忙看看

                 var Utils = require("$UI/system/components/justep/common/utils");               
         var goodsRow = this.comp("IntelligenceData").getFirstRow();
         var title = goodsRow.val("Title");
         var picPath = util.getServerUrl(util.getFirstImage(goodsRow.val("Image")));
               
                if (!navigator.weixin) {
            this.comp("messageDialog").show({
                                type : 'OK',
                             title : '大都汇提示',
                             message : '请确定手机中安装有微信。',
                             width : 270,
            });
                        return;            
                }
                var weixin = navigator.weixin;
                weixin.share({
                        message : {
                                title : title,
                                description : "",
                                mediaTagName : "",
                                thumb : location.origin + require.toUrl(this.comp("IntelligenceData").val("Image")),
                                media : {
                                        type : weixin.Type.WEBPAGE,
                                        webpageUrl : Utils.getShareUrl()
                                }
                        },
                        scene : weixin.Scene.TIMELINE
                }, function() {
                        // alert("Success");
                }, function(reason) {
                        // alert("Failed: " + reason);
                });
发表于 2016-6-20 14:10:05 | 显示全部楼层
cordova插件中报错 is not a function 往往是因为cordova插件没有真正打包在APP 中引起的!
必须打包了相应的插件!而且是在app中才可以正常使用的!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

17

主题

33

帖子

105

积分

初级会员

Rank: 2

积分
105
QQ
 楼主| 发表于 2016-6-21 13:18:30 | 显示全部楼层
liangyongfei 发表于 2016-6-20 14:10
cordova插件中报错 is not a function 往往是因为cordova插件没有真正打包在APP 中引起的!
必须打包了相应 ...

我已经正确的打包了。但id 号已正确的添写了。后两项是随便添写的。是不是要得新打包,打包模式选择的是 2
这会有影响吗?
回复 支持 反对

使用道具 举报

发表于 2016-6-21 15:47:37 | 显示全部楼层
sy_gouzhong 发表于 2016-6-21 13:18
我已经正确的打包了。但id 号已正确的添写了。后两项是随便添写的。是不是要得新打包,打包模式选择的是  ...

建议您先真机调试看看吧!哪行代码报错的??
然后再找原因!
关于分享做法请参考:http://docs.wex5.com/wechat-weibo-qq-share/
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2024-5-18 23:56 , Processed in 0.088473 second(s), 23 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表